Singapore will likely adopt strong laws empowering the government to swiftly disrupt the spread of fake news following the release of a parliamentary report today.
Among the 22 recommendations contained in the nearly 300 page report was a call for legislation to halt the viral spread of fake news “in a matter of hours".
